Title chasing Vipers and SC Villa wary of tough opponents URA and BUL respectively who they face on Friday.

First, the record champions take on BUL at Mutesa II stadium, Wankulukuku aiming to revenge the first leg defeat at Fufa Technical Centre, Njeru.

Villa are 4th on the log with 51 points and a win will move them within five points of Vipers who play later under flood lights at Kitende.

BUL, 8th on the table with 34 points want a win to keep hopes of finishing in the top eight lively.

The two sides met in the Uganda Cup at the quarter final stage with Villa edging the contest 2-1 at Fufa stadium, Kadiba.

At Kitende, leaders Vipers have an opportunity to stretch lead against limping URA who are now winless in eight matches in all competitions.

The visitors could have Moses Waiswa, Disan Galiwango and Rahmat Ssenfuka face their ex-pay masters.

Vipers won the reverse fixture 3-0 at Hamz stadium and have won seven of the eight meetings against URA since a 2-0 defeat in 2021.

Elsewhere, Buhimba United Saints want to end a nine-match losing streak when they host Express at Royals Park, Butema.

The hosts are now bottom of the standings with 15 points while Express are 10th with 30 points and need to win to enhance chances of finishing in the top eight.
